In this week's episode, our host Allie Brooke shares different steps to take when someone close to you disappoints you. In life, people in one way shape, or form are going to disappoint you. The goal is not to avoid disappointment, it's to learn how to respond to it. Advocating for yourself is a crucial step to finding a resolution from disappointment. Staying silent, often lead to resentment and passive-aggressive interactions. When it comes to disappointments in your relationships it's important to process, advocate, resolve, and set a new boundary or intention for future interactions. Disappointment is an outlet for a lesson to be learned by both parties involved.
